Predictive Oncology Study Demonstrates Long-Term Stability and Viability of Proprietary Biobank of Primary Tumor Specimens for Pharmaceutical Drug Discovery

Study further validates highly reproducible drug response data. Enables AI platform to model and predict patient outcomes on historical samples

Global biospecimen market valued at $4.4 billion in 2023, expected to grow at an annual CAGR of more than 13%, reaching $11.7 billion by 20311

PITTSBURGH, Aug. 27, 2024 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Predictive Oncology Inc. (NASDAQ: POAI), a leader in AI-driven drug discovery, today announced the results of a successful study that demonstrates the long-term stability and viability of the more than 150,000 cryopreserved patient tumor samples stored within the Company’s proprietary biobank.

Importantly, with more than 20 years of longitudinal patient and drug response data, the study demonstrated that the samples stored in the biobank continue to produce drug response data that is consistent with their original clinical testing results. This is critical for predicting outcomes, most notably overall survival (OS), for guiding personalized therapies, target validation, and in silico modeling of drug-tumor responses.

To successfully demonstrate the reproducibility of drug response results for these biobank samples, a comparative study was executed using previously generated drug responses across a subset of patient ovarian tumor samples maintained in the Company’s biobank. These samples had originally been tested and cryopreserved between 2008 and 2016.

Concordance of drug response results between the original fresh patient sample testing and long-term cryogenically stored tumor material from the same patient was 100%.

About Predictive Oncology

Predictive Oncology is on the cutting edge of the rapidly growing use of artificial intelligence and machine learning to expedite early biomarker and drug discovery and enable drug development for the benefit of cancer patients worldwide. The company’s proprietary AI/ML platform has been scientifically validated to predict with 92% accuracy if a tumor sample will respond to a certain drug compound, allowing for a more informed selection of drug/tumor type combinations for subsequent in-vitro testing. Together with the company’s vast biobank of more than 150,000 assay-capable heterogenous human tumor samples, Predictive Oncology offers its academic and industry partners one of the industry’s broadest AI-based drug discovery solutions, further complimented by its wholly owned CLIA lab and GMP facilities. Predictive Oncology is headquartered in Pittsburgh, PA.
